Blood Type- a Biological Functions of Carbohydrates Aside from supplying of energy to many biological activities, carbohydrates play other vital functions as well. One of these is the uniqueness of each individual’s blood type. Human blood type—A, B, AB, or O—is determined by three or four monosaccharides attached to a membrane protein on the surface of red blood cells. Each blood type is associated with a different carbohydrate structure. Three monosaccharides occur in all blood types—N-acetyl-d-glucosamine, d-galactose, and l-fucose.
